Product Description Did you know that if certain things aren't taught to a puppy in the first twelve weeks of life, it will be much more difficult for him to learn? In this book you'll learn in easy-to-understand language just how a puppy's body and mind develop and what you can do to help him develop in the right way. You will find the 153 pages of this book invaluable in your puppy training. Many breeders make this Clarice Rutherford & David Neil book required reading for their puppy buyers.
